Output 6625cc753c7774b598d4d962cfbfa81f0a33c478d00360aee6eafb6fc53165dd:9

value
19948369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5de0b1d2ab3dba4a368a6fc1f5771a1399389878 OP_EQUAL
address
MGTYFKt9zdJhpCiHT6Wih6nC9dy96gThp5
transaction
6625cc753c7774b598d4d962cfbfa81f0a33c478d00360aee6eafb6fc53165dd
spent
true